Former Prime Minister Raila Odinga’s wife Ida Odinga flagged off truckloads of food donations to assist vulnerable residents in Nairobi county.
At the event held at the Jaramogi Oginga Odinga Foundation, Mrs. Odinga said that her humanitarian action was informed by the fact that most people are not able to go to work and fend for their families as a result of the covid 19 pandemic.
“Many people particularly women are not able to go out because most of the factories and places of work have been closed,” said Mrs. Odinga.
She called on those in position to assist to continue supporting the needy with food and other basic items such as sanitary towels and sanitation facilities including sanitizers.
Regarding the health of the former Prime Minister Raila Odinga, madam Ida assured the nation that he is recovering well after undergoing a successful surgery and will soon be back to Kenya.
